The layout "CuPillarPad" in libs.ref/sg13g2_pr/gds/sg13g2_pr.gds
violates grid rules by having a circular pattern on TopMetal2 in contravention of the Grid Rule: "Following layers are only allowed on 90, 135, 180, 225, and 270 degree angles: GatPoly, Activ, Metal1, Metal2, Metal3, Metal4, Metal5, TopMetal1, TopMetal2".
The design rule document does not reference the "pillar" layer (GDS layer 41:35) and it is not clear that it is supported, although it appears in the example layouts in sg13g2_pr.gds
. There are no DRC rules regarding the pillar layer.
Presumably it would be a valid layout to place a pillar in the middle of a (legal) octagonal TopMetal2 area. But if this is supposed to be a legal layout, then the grid rule is wrong.
